Sustained Food Security in India: Need for multi-Institutional Collaboration and Continued Government Support.
B.B. Singh
Visiting Professor and Senior Fellow
Department of Soil and Crop Sciences and Borlaug Institute for International Agriculture
Texas A&M University, College Station
The presentation will cover: Food security and India’s place in the 2020 world hunger map;
India’s Green Revolution, complacency and stagnant crop yields; Current food production
and per capita food availability in India; Population projections and future food needs in
India; Possible ways to increase crop yields to meet the future food needs in India; Need for
the Agricultural Universities to develop innovative technologies and strengthen Teaching,
Research and Extension; Need for the Government to continue investment in agriculture and
market support.
